Output 340434520bf485e4604acd77022ff4ba95b3d7e8101bd9f04f8201821c1cedc3:4

value
11336531
script pubkey
OP_HASH160 OP_PUSHBYTES_20 86af0d635fcb5a1807a21da7c29e76ce9e65aedd OP_EQUAL
address
MLBJUyvorhtCkwQStwJ1UqaXJvaNSw6GJJ
transaction
340434520bf485e4604acd77022ff4ba95b3d7e8101bd9f04f8201821c1cedc3
spent
true